CVE-2022-48279

Description

A vulnerability was found in ModSecurity. This issue occurs when HTTP multipart requests are incorrectly parsed and could bypass the Web Application Firewall. NOTE: This is related to CVE-2022-39956, but can be considered independent changes to the ModSecurity (C language) codebase.

Statement

Red Hat rates this vulnerability as Moderate impact as a result of how mod_security is configured to be used in Red Hat products. When running with default configurations the affected program will have limited privileges and thus the impact of this flaw will be restricted beyond what the Web Application Firewall is also restricting.
